Abstract

This study investigates the execution and consequences of environmentally friendly methods in hotel cleaning, emphasizing their advantages and difficulties. The research findings indicate that implementing environmentally-friendly practices using a qualitative case study technique involving interviews, observations, and document analysis leads to notable improvements in operational efficiency, cost reduction, and guest happiness. Consequently, this boosts the hotel's reputation. Notwithstanding these advantages, there are acknowledged difficulties including substantial upfront expenses, the requirement for extensive personnel instruction, and opposition to altering established practices. Efficient tactics to address these obstacles including enhancing internal communication, establishing alliances with environmentally conscious suppliers, and obtaining robust backing from top-level management. The study asserts that although the process of adopting sustainable housekeeping practices is difficult, the long-term benefits make it a worthwhile investment. However, additional research is necessary to investigate the specific effects and successful implementation tactics in greater detail
